The pinnacle of fitting, a chin rest for violin by Gerald Crowson. It's a Stradivarius model made of boxwood, with silver clamps, and is very carefully crafted, giving it a luxurious feel. I longed for it and bought it about 10 years ago, but it has remained unused, sitting in the prime spot on my collection shelf. It has never been actually attached to a violin, so it is new and unused, but please consider that the silver clamps may have slight dulling or discoloration due to home storage. There also appears to be a slight stain on the clamp's cushion cork, but overall, it is in beautiful condition. Shipping will be on days other than Tuesdays and Thursdays.
